Geodis Calberson wins substantial new contract with global manufacturer
UK Company awarded three year contract by Donaldson Filtration (GB) part of the Donaldson Filtration Group
Geodis Calberson, part of the major international logistics group Geodis, has won a substantial new contract with a major global manufacturer of filtration systems.
Geodis Calberson will provide export distribution services and domestic UK services for Donaldson Filtration (GB) part of the Donaldson Filtration Group, a global leader in filtration solutions. The three year contract covers all UK and European road transport linked to Donaldson’s Industrial Manufacturing Plant in Leicester, one of the company’s 13 locations across Europe and one of its main European manufacturing plants.
The contract was awarded to Geodis Calberson after an e-auction involving all of the UK’s major logistics players.
Donaldson Filtration Group is a leading worldwide provider of filtration systems and replacement parts for customers in the industrial and engine markets, including dust collection, power generation, speciality filtration, compressed air purification off-road equipment, industrial compressors, heavy trucks and light machinery. Founded in 1915 it is a technology-driven company committed to satisfying customer needs for filtration solutions through innovative research and development.

Geodis Calberson manage the daily collection of consignments for Donaldson Filtration (GB) from their Leicester manufacturing facility into all major European markets including France, Germany, Spain, Italy as well as Benelux, Eastern Europe and Ireland and also the UK through the Geodis owned Fortec Pallet Network and some deliveries on dedicated vehicles.
The contract is for the collection and delivery of up to 100 pallets per week.

Old versus new at Hendersons: 15 years of Gray & Adams double deck innovation
The Henderson Group, based in Newtownabbey, Co. Antrim, was one of the pioneers of the double deck trailer in the food distribution industry. The company was one of the first to venture into the operation of double deck trailers and had their first double deck manufactured by Gray & Adams Ltd. in 1994. At this time, Gray & Adams was only manufacturing this type of trailer in very small volumes and was still developing the product technically. Over the years, Gray & Adams has refined the double deck manufacturing process, making a number of significant changes and additions which have resulted in double decks now accounting for around 35% of Gray & Adams entire trailer production.
